Arcosa (ACA) Change in Inventory (2017 - 2026)
Arcosa's (ACA) quarterly Change in Inventory came in at $8.0 million in Q2 2026, down 75.76% year-over-year from $33.0 million in Q2 2025, and down 45.21% quarter-over-quarter from $14.6 million in Q1 2026.

Historic Data
| Date | Value |
|---|---|
| Jun 30, 2026 | 8.00 Mn |
| Mar 31, 2026 | 14.60 Mn |
| Dec 31, 2025 | 12.60 Mn |
| Sep 30, 2025 | 22.90 Mn |
| Jun 30, 2025 | 33.00 Mn |
| Mar 31, 2025 | 4.10 Mn |
| Dec 31, 2024 | -26.10 Mn |
| Sep 30, 2024 | -11.20 Mn |
| Jun 30, 2024 | -17.40 Mn |
| Mar 31, 2024 | -4.50 Mn |
| Dec 31, 2023 | 43.10 Mn |
| Sep 30, 2023 | 5.80 Mn |
| Jun 30, 2023 | 23.70 Mn |
| Mar 31, 2023 | 10.90 Mn |
| Dec 31, 2022 | -12.40 Mn |
| Sep 30, 2022 | 21.70 Mn |
| Jun 30, 2022 | -800,000.00 |
| Mar 31, 2022 | 18.20 Mn |
| Dec 31, 2021 | -11.50 Mn |
| Sep 30, 2021 | -2.60 Mn |
